Overview
Chinnakanal Waterfalls, also known as Power House Waterfalls, is located about 20 km from Munnar on the way to Thekkady. The waterfall cascades from a height amidst dense forests and tea plantations, creating a refreshing mist and a serene atmosphere. Its proximity to Chinnakanal village and easy access makes it one of the most visited waterfalls in the region.

Entry Fee & Timings
Entry Fee: Free (no official ticket required)
Timings: 9:00 AM – 5:00 PM (recommended during daylight hours for safety)
Facilities & Parking
- Roadside parking available (limited space)
- Small tea stalls and local eateries nearby
- No dedicated restroom facilities
- Carry drinking water and essentials
What It’s Famous For
Chinnakanal Waterfalls is famous for its refreshing mist, scenic beauty, and as a quick stop for travelers heading towards Thekkady. The sound of gushing water combined with the lush backdrop makes it a favorite among photographers.
Best Time to Visit
June to September (monsoon) for the fullest waterfall flow. October to February for pleasant weather and lush greenery. Avoid peak summer (March–May) when water levels are low.
How Do I Go to Chinnakanal Waterfalls?
- By Road: 20 km from Munnar on the NH85 road towards Thekkady. Well-connected by taxis, jeeps, and buses.
- Nearest Airport: Cochin International Airport (~115 km)
- Nearest Railway: Aluva Railway Station (~110 km)
